The information about licensing can usually be found at the bottom of each casino’s homepage. They should also provide their licensing number so you can check that they have truly been approved by a legit gambling jurisdiction. Apart from being safe from cyber attacks, a casino site must also hold a proper licence. If a casino is not licensed by any reputable gambling jurisdiction, you should really stay away from it because it could be a scam. Transfers of Dogecoin are often verified in as little as five minutes The actual speed varies depending on the casino’s processing times and network congestion.
Therefore, instead of the keys being stored by a centralised third party in a remote server, they are stored locally. Such storage includes hardware wallets (Trezor, Ledger Nano S, etc.) and smartphone applications such as Dogecoin Core and DogeWallet. However, these wallets also have the challenge of either getting damaged or lost, upon which there’s no way to recover your crypto. To avoid such instances, we recommend backing up your wallet and never sharing your private keys.
